Anemone hupehensis ‘Pretty Lady Julia’
'Pretty Lady Julia' is a dwarf Japanese anemone with double pink flowers.

The Pretty Lady series of anemone feature compact habits growing to only 15 inches tall. ‘Julia’ has double pink flowers over two inches (five cm) wide. Use at the front of the border or in containers. These long-lived garden plants are great for mixing with other fall-blooming perennials. Prefers average to evenly moist soils and will not tolerate long periods of dryness.
